**Ticket: Signature verification failure — Gatewright API gateway 5.1 release**

The rate-limiting patch for the internal gateway failed its signature check during the staged rollout. The artifact was built on the old runner, which still held the retired key from before Tuesday's rotation. Rate-limit config itself is fine; no functional changes needed. Requesting the release manager approve a rebuild signed with the current key so we can resume the rollout. That key is as follows.

rollout seal: bky3_7wZ

Checklist item 7 — Hermetic build migration for Larkspur Core

Confirm the Larkspur Core pipeline now builds entirely inside the Quillbox hermetic sandbox: no host toolchains, no network fetches at compile time, and all third-party archives pinned in the lockfile. Run the reproducibility check twice and diff the artifacts byte-for-byte; any mismatch blocks the release. Record the outcome in the release log. The verified hermetic build is identified by the token that follows.

session token of kahag-bawip = htk6_729d08

Quick note on how Pinlock handles dependency pinning: every package in the Marigold platform must be pinned to an exact version, no ranges, no wildcards — the resolver will flat-out reject anything fuzzy. Transitive deps get locked too, and the nightly audit job flags any drift against the approved manifest. If you're reviewing this, the audit reports are the interesting bit; they're served by the internal manifest service. To pull the latest audit report during your review, authenticate with the key below.

service key, fafof-yagug: qvz3-94e